One of the longest standing projects in the Split Rock area. Attempted by Tim Toula many years ago and Todd Skinner before his untimely death.  I believe that there have been more recent attempts by Mason Earle and others, all to no avail.   Flared, steep and very bouldery.

Location Suggest change

Southeast side of Cranner Rock, walk to the right about 10 minutes from the parking lot, staying on the lowest level. It is on a steep face and is pretty obvious.

Protection Suggest change

Wires and small cams with two bolts down low protecting the extremely flared crux section.
